Bill Summary

Requiring, rather than authorizing, certain sports wagering licensees and sports wagering operators that advertise in the State to contract with certain independent evaluators to evaluate and rate the sports wagering licensee's sports wagering content, sports wagering experts, sports wagering influencers, and content partners.

AI Summary

This bill changes Maryland's sports wagering regulations by changing the language from "may" to "SHALL" require sports wagering licensees and operators who advertise in the state to contract with independent evaluators. Specifically, these licensees will now be mandated to hire a licensed independent evaluator to review and rate their sports wagering content, experts, influencers, and content partners. This means sports betting companies operating in Maryland will no longer have the option to voluntarily engage such evaluators, but will be legally required to do so, potentially to increase transparency and accountability in sports betting advertising. The bill is set to take effect on July 1, 2025, giving sports wagering businesses time to prepare for and implement these new evaluation requirements.
